Executive Summary
Aluminium granules—also referred to as aluminium dross granules or aluminium shot—are key raw materials used in metallurgy, chemical manufacturing (e.g., hydrogen generation), and the production of aluminium-based alloys. China remains the world’s largest producer and exporter of aluminium products, including processed forms such as granules. This report provides a strategic analysis of the Chinese manufacturing landscape for aluminium granules, identifying key industrial clusters and evaluating regional performance across critical procurement metrics: price, quality, and lead time.
China’s aluminium granules production is concentrated in provinces with strong non-ferrous metal processing ecosystems, access to primary aluminium supply, and robust logistics infrastructure. The most prominent clusters are located in Guangdong, Zhejiang, Shandong, Henan, and Jiangsu. This report evaluates these regions to guide strategic supplier selection and cost-optimized procurement.
Key Industrial Clusters for Aluminium Granules Production
Aluminium granules are typically produced through the granulation of molten aluminium dross or recycled aluminium scrap. The process requires specialized high-temperature granulation equipment and environmental compliance measures, particularly for off-gas treatment. As a result, production is concentrated in industrialized provinces with mature recycling and metallurgical sectors.
1. Guangdong Province (Foshan, Dongguan, Guangzhou)
- Core Hub: Foshan is China’s largest non-ferrous metal recycling and processing center.
- Strengths: Proximity to scrap import channels (via Hong Kong), advanced recycling technology, and high concentration of downstream users (e.g., die-casting, construction materials).
- Environmental Note: Stricter environmental regulations post-2023 have consolidated smaller operators, improving average quality.
2. Zhejiang Province (Ningbo, Taizhou, Hangzhou)
- Core Hub: Ningbo’s industrial parks host integrated non-ferrous metal processors.
- Strengths: High automation rates, strong export orientation, and focus on quality control for international markets.
- Logistics Advantage: Direct access to Ningbo-Zhoushan Port, the world’s busiest container port.
3. Shandong Province (Zibo, Linyi)
- Core Hub: Zibo is a major base for aluminium smelting and downstream processing.
- Strengths: Proximity to primary aluminium producers (e.g., China Hongqiao Group), lower energy costs due to coal-based power, and large-scale production capacity.
- Note: Slightly lower average quality due to higher volume/output focus.
4. Henan Province (Zhengzhou, Jiaozuo)
- Core Hub: Jiaozuo hosts several state-affiliated non-ferrous metal processing plants.
- Strengths: Government-supported industrial zones, reliable power supply, and competitive labor costs.
- Challenge: Slightly longer lead times due to inland location.
5. Jiangsu Province (Suzhou, Wuxi)
- Core Hub: Suzhou’s industrial parks focus on high-purity granules for electronics and specialty alloys.
- Strengths: High R&D investment, ISO-certified facilities, and strong quality assurance.
- Premium Segment: Targets high-end buyers in automotive and aerospace sectors.
Comparative Analysis: Key Production Regions
| Region | Average Price (USD/MT) | Quality Level | Lead Time (Production + Delivery to Port) | Key Advantages | Procurement Recommendation |
|---|---|---|---|---|---|
| Guangdong | $2,100 – $2,300 | High (Consistent) | 10–14 days | High volume, reliable quality, strong logistics | Recommended for balanced cost & reliability |
| Zhejiang | $2,200 – $2,400 | Very High (Export-Grade) | 12–16 days | Excellent QC, export compliance, port proximity | Recommended for EU/US markets requiring certifications |
| Shandong | $1,950 – $2,150 | Medium to High | 14–18 days | Low cost, large-scale capacity, primary Al access | Recommended for cost-sensitive bulk orders |
| Henan | $2,000 – $2,200 | Medium | 16–20 days | Stable supply, government-backed zones | Consider for long-term contracts with audits |
| Jiangsu | $2,300 – $2,550 | Very High (Premium) | 14–18 days | High purity, R&D capabilities, ISO/SGS certified | Recommended for specialty/high-performance use |
Note: Prices are indicative FOB China (Q4 2025 – Q1 2026) for standard 99.7% purity aluminium granules (1–3mm). Lead times include production scheduling, processing, and inland transport to nearest major port (e.g., Guangzhou, Ningbo, Qingdao).
Strategic Sourcing Insights
- Quality vs. Cost Trade-Off:
- For high-reliability applications (e.g., aerospace, medical), Zhejiang and Jiangsu offer superior consistency and certification.
-
For commodity-grade granules in construction or alloy manufacturing, Shandong and Guangdong provide optimal cost efficiency.
-
Supply Chain Resilience:
-
Diversify sourcing across Guangdong and Zhejiang to mitigate regional disruptions (e.g., environmental crackdowns, port congestion).
-
Sustainability & Compliance:
-
Post-2025, Chinese authorities enforce stricter emissions standards for non-ferrous metal processing. Verify suppliers’ MEE (Ministry of Ecology and Environment) compliance and circular economy practices.
-
Logistics Optimization:
- Partner with suppliers near Ningbo or Guangzhou for faster export processing and reduced ocean freight costs to Europe and North America.

Executive Summary
China supplies 68% of global aluminium granules (alloy feedstock for casting, chemical processes, and additive manufacturing). This report details critical technical/compliance parameters for risk-mitigated sourcing. Note: “Aluminium granules” refer to spherical/irregular particles (0.5–5mm diameter) for industrial use, distinct from powders (<0.5mm).
I. Technical Specifications & Quality Parameters
Key Material Requirements
| Parameter | Standard Range | Critical Tolerance | Testing Method |
|---|---|---|---|
| Alloy Composition | 6061, 6063, 7075 (most common) | ±0.05% per element | ICP-OES (ASTM E1479) |
| Particle Size | 0.5–5.0 mm (customizable) | ±0.1 mm (D50) | Sieve Analysis (ISO 2591) |
| Sphericity | >85% (for AM applications) | ±3% | Image Analysis (ISO 13322) |
| Oxygen Content | <0.15% (critical for casting) | ±0.02% | Inert Gas Fusion (ASTM E1019) |
| Moisture Content | <0.05% | ±0.01% | Karl Fischer Titration |
Procurement Action: Require suppliers to provide batch-specific Certificates of Analysis (CoA) with every shipment. Verify particle size distribution via laser diffraction (ISO 13320).
II. Essential Compliance Certifications
Non-negotiable for EU/US markets. Verify validity via certification body portals (e.g., IAS, UKAS).
| Certification | Relevance to Aluminium Granules | Validity Period | Verification Tip |
|---|---|---|---|
| ISO 9001 | Mandatory for quality management systems. Audits raw material traceability. | 3 years | Confirm scope includes metal granule production (not just trading) |
| ISO 14001 | Required for environmental compliance (waste acid treatment, emissions control). | 3 years | Check for aluminium smelting-specific clauses |
| REACH | Critical for EU shipments. Regulates heavy metals (Pb, Cd, Hg < 100ppm). | Ongoing | Demand full SVHC screening report |
| RoHS 3 | Applies if granules used in electrical components. | N/A | Confirm exemption for unprocessed metals (Annex II) |
| FDA 21 CFR | Only relevant if granules contact food (e.g., cookware casting). | N/A | Do not require for industrial use – avoids cost overruns |
⚠️ Critical Notes:
– CE Marking does not apply to raw materials (only finished products).
– UL Certification is irrelevant for granules (pertains to electrical safety).
– GB/T Standards (China National Standards) are baseline – always demand ISO/ASTM/EN equivalents.
III. Common Quality Defects & Prevention Strategies
| Defect Type | Root Cause | Prevention Method | Verification at Factory |
|---|---|---|---|
| Oxidation (Surface) | Exposure to humidity during storage | • Nitrogen-purged sealed containers • Max. 48h ambient storage pre-shipment |
Humidity sensors in storage; O₂ < 1% in packaging |
| Size Variation | Worn granulation nozzles | • Daily calibration of granulation towers • Real-time laser monitoring (ISO 13320) |
Witness sieve test on sample batch |
| Contamination | Cross-contamination from other alloys | • Dedicated production lines per alloy • Magnetic separation + air knives |
Audit cleaning protocols; review changeover logs |
| High Porosity | Rapid cooling during granulation | • Optimize melt superheat (700–750°C) • Gas atomization pressure control |
Metallography (ASTM E3) for pore density |
| Moisture Absorption | Inadequate packaging | • Double-layer moisture-barrier bags • Desiccant packs (min. 5g/kg) |
Pre-shipment moisture test (ASTM D4354) |
